Alterations:
Renovated in 1936 as WPA project at which the granite posts were placed in front.
Historical Information:
Built by Dr. Robert Johnston as office. Later uses include post office, school house, store, home, and library. During WWI used as observation post for the U.S. army. This resource is referred to as "The little office" on the National Register form.
